Abstract
A new five-step extraction procedure for metal speciation has been applied to two sediments, one marine and the other lakustrine. This procedure has been developed to distinguish the metal fraction bound to the organic matter from that bound in the sulphide form. The extradant solutions were: 1 mol 1−1 ammonium acetate; 1 mol 1−1 hydroxylammonium chloride (1:1 in 25% (v/v) acetic acid); 0.1 mol 1−1 hydrochloric acid; 0.5 mol 1−1 sodium hydroxide; and 8 mol 1−1 nitric acid. The metal concentration (copper, manganese, nickel, lead and zinc) in the extracts was determined by flame atomic absorption spectrometry.
